Grosjean 'pleased' following first Haas simulator run

Romain Grosjean got his first chance to drive Haas' new Formula 1 car for the first time this week, albeit in Ferrari's simulator, and reported a positive first impression. Haas has full use of Ferrari's simulator as part of a technical partnership between the two teams which also includes engine, transmission and suspension supply amongst other things. Although Grosjean won't get to drive the actual car until the first pre-season test later this month, he was pleased with the progress he made in the simulator which included ironing out some early bugs before concentrating on basic set-up.
